Verdict

On the head-to-head card, Tris Speaker leads in hits, RBI, runs, and stolen bases, while Juan Soto owns home runs and OPS. That doesn't settle the era debate, but on the raw scoreboard the edge goes to Tris Speaker. PIV agrees: Tris Speaker grades out higher across their careers.
